Citric acid
Citric acid is a natural occurring fruit acid, produced commercially
by microbial fermentation of a carbohydrate substrate. Citric acid is
the most widely used organic acid and pH-control agent in foods,
beverages, pharmaceuticals and technical applications.
Citric acid occurs as colourless crystals or as white, crystalline
powder with a strongly acidic taste. It is very soluble in water,
freely soluble in ethanol (96 %) and sparingly soluble in ether.
Citric acid is non-toxic and has a low reactivity. It is chemically
stable if stored at ambient temperatures. Citric acid is fully
biodegradable and can be disposed of with regular waste or sewage.

Sorbic Acid
Sorbic acid is a white crystalline solid. It is soluble in water and
maby organic solvents and it readily sublimes.
Sorbic acid is used as an antimicrobial agent, fungicide, and
preservative in foods. It can also be found in resins, coatings, oils,
rubber, plastics, and lubricants.

Glycolic Acid
Glycolic Acid is a colorless, odorless, and hygroscopic crystalline
solid is highly soluble in water.
Glycolic acid is used in the textile industry as a dyeing and tanning
agent, in food processing as a flavoring agent and as a preservative,
and in the pharmaceutical industry as a skin care agent. It is also
used in adhesives and plastics. Glycolic acid is often included into
emulsion polymers, solvents and additives for ink and paint in order
to improve flow properties and impart gloss.

Acetic acid
Acetic acid, sometimes called ethanoic acid or ethylic acid, is an
organic acid and the simplest carboxylic acid. It is known for giving
vinegar its sour taste and smell. Though the ingredient is used in a
wide range of fields, the oldest and most commonly known role of
acetic acid is being the forerunner to vinegar. When undiluted, it is
known as Glacial Acetic Acid.
Acetic acid is used in food grade & ester production and it is also
used as a solvent in various industrial applications.

Malic Acid
Malic acid has the form of white to colorless crystals and has a sour
taste. It is very soluble in water and alcohol, and slightly soluble
in ether.
Malic acid is commonly used as a food additive, particularly for
flavoring. It is also used in the manufacture of esters and salts,
paints, textiles, and in water treatments.

Formic Acid
Formic Acid is a colorless, fuming liquid, with a penetrating odor. It
is a strong reducing agent and is soluble in water, alcohol, and
ether. It is combustible.
Formic Acid is used in dyeing and finishing of textiles, leather
treatment, manufacture of fumigants, insecticides, refrigerants,
solvents for perfumes, lacquers, electroplating, antiseptic in
brewing, natural latex coagulant, ore flotation, and vinyl resin
plasticizers.

Boric Acid
Boric acid is one of the most commonly produced borates and is widely
used throughout the world in the pharmaceutical and cosmetic
industries, as a nutritional supplement, flame retardant, in the
manufacture of glass and fiberglass, and in the production of wood
preservatives to control pests and fungus.
